Juergen Klopp: `I decide about the transfers in Liverpool.`

The coach of Liverpool, Juergen Klopp, commented on Liverpool to the media without its consent, there will be no football player who is attracted to the team.
`If you want to take in the team such a striker as Zlatan Ibrahimovic, but I don`t know what`s the transfer price. The indicative amount is supposedly 100 million, in which case I have to consult with the bosses for any such transfer.`, said Klopp.
`Responsibilities are not watching videos or something like that, I have associates who collected all the necessary information for the player, and then discuss possibly his attraction. In the end, as I said at his first press conference as coach of the team, not one player is not going to fall into Liverpool, if I don`t want it.`, he added.
`If a football player who liked me, does not meet the financial possibilities of the club, then he will not be joining us, it`s absolutely normal.`, said the Liverpool coach.
